Resonant delocalization for random Schrödinger operators on tree graphs

Michael AizenmanSimone Warzel — 2013

Journal of the European Mathematical Society

We analyse the spectral phase diagram of Schrödinger operators T + λ V on regular tree graphs, with T the graph adjacency operator and V a random potential given by i i d random variables. The main result is a criterion for the emergence of absolutely continuous ( a c ) spectrum due to fluctuation-enabled resonances between distant sites.
